A fiction for Rose

This afternoon, she came to said goodbye for she was leaving bound to Manila. I was busy playing MMORPG again. She sat beside an empty chair beside me because the internet shop was only half-full.

‘Ano’ng level ka na?’ she asked, while my left hand was busy with the hot keys and my right on the mouse.

’41.’ I answered paying little attention to her presence.

‘Malakas na ba si Eunice?’ she said, referring to my female frontliner.

‘Oo naman—at least nasusuot na nya yung level 40ng armor, and look.’ I showed her by zooming in the female character wielding a sword and a pistol. ‘Pwede na nyang pagsabayin ang sword at pistol.’

‘Ang cute naman.’

‘Two slash and one shot ang normal attack niya—astig di ba?’

‘U-huh.’

Silence. After several minutes she asked again. ‘Nareceive mo ba yung text ko?’

‘Oo.’ Busy killing the mobs. My cellphone lies beside the monitor.

Silence again.

‘Sorry, di ako gaano nagloload.’ Slash, slash and one shot; bang! ‘Need to level up kasi.’

‘5:30 alis ko ngayon.’

‘Gusto mo bang ihatid kita? Saglit lang ‘to.’ The experience bar says 81--19% to go.

Soundtrack of Granado Espada in Port Coimbra. She was looking at the three characters as they ran across the town with other players. Eunice takes the lead followed by the wizard I called Vladimir and the scout-healer named Veta. She didn’t answer.

I took the cellphone and reread her message she sent last night hoping to figure out what’s the matter. I didn’t found anything. I must’ve erased it. I checked my outbox and there was none either.

She stood up and tapped me at my shoulder reluctantly.

‘Sige mauna na ako.’ With a sad smile she left.

I found an unsent message in my drafts; supposedly sent to her as a reply to her text messages last night: ‘I used to care a lot for you. Don’t you know that?’
